There is nothing going on with the site (that I'm aware of) that would cause your issues. That and the fact that no one else appears to be having this issue leads me to believe it's a localized issue on your end (despite your expert's assurances to the contrary). Unfortunately without being THERE it's very difficult to diagnose exactly what's wrong, but as Mikerm suggested, I'd look at repairing permissions first and foremost. There's a great utility for OS X called ONYX. It will resolve many performance issues with older Mac installs. It's free and you should download it and run it (or have your 'computer savvy' friend do it for you). You can choose which version to download based on what version of OS X you're running here - http://www.titanium.free.fr/.
